On , OSHA opened a referral safety inspection of SEARLES CARPENTRY, LLC in 24 NEWBURY STREET, DANVERS, MA 01923 (NAICS 236118). OSHA activity number 332834514.

What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ons: rout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

2 citations on file for this inspection.

1926.451 A01

Serious Gravity 10 1 instance 1 exposed
Issued
May 3, 2012
Penalty
Initial $4,200 · Current $2,500 Reduced
29 CFR 1926.451(a)(1):   Scaffold(s) and scaffold(s) component(s) were not capable of supporting, without failure, its own weight and at least four times the maximum intended load applied or transmitted to it:    (a) Location: 24 Newbury Street, Danvers, MA  On or about 3/23/12, the employer did not ensure that the erected scaffold was capable of supporting the intended load.

1926.1053 B04

Serious Gravity 10 1 instance 1 exposed
Issued
May 3, 2012
Penalty
Initial $0 · Current $0
29 CFR 1926.1053(b)(4):     Ladder(s) were used for purposes other than the purpose for which they were designed:    (a) LOCATION: 24 Newbury Street, Danvers, Ma  On or about 3/23/12, a step ladder was used to support one end of a scaffold plank.
